  // ************************************
  // Drivers for the Left leg
  // ************************************
  
  //Left hip driver
  AnyKinEqInterPolDriver HipDriverLeft={
   AnyKinMeasure& ref1 =...BodyModel.Interface.Left.HipFlexion;
   AnyKinMeasure& ref2 =...BodyModel.Interface.Left.HipExternalRotation;
   AnyKinMeasure& ref3 =...BodyModel.Interface.Left.HipAbduction;
   Data= pi/180*{
      .JntPos.Left.HipFlexionVec,
      .JntPos.Left.HipExternalRotationVec,
      .JntPos.Left.HipAbductionVec
    };    
 T=.JntPos.Left.HipTime;
    Type=Bspline;
    
    Reaction.Type={Off,Off,Off};
  };
  
  //Knee driver
  AnyKinEqInterPolDriver KneeDriverLeft={
   AnyKinMeasure& Knee =...BodyModel.Interface.Left.KneeFlexion;
     Data=pi/180*{.JntPos.Left.KneeFlexionVec};  
 T=.JntPos.Left.KneeTime;
    Type=Bspline;
      Reaction.Type={Off};
    };
  

  
 
//Ankle driver
  AnyKinEqInterPolDriver AnkleDriverLeft={
   AnyKinMeasure& ref1=...BodyModel.Interface.Left.AnklePlantarFlexion;
   AnyKinMeasure& ref2=...BodyModel.Interface.Left.SubTalarEversion;
     Data = pi/180*{.JntPos.Left.AnklePlantarFlexionVec,.JntPos.Left.SubTalarEversionVec};  
 T=.JntPos.Left.AnkleTime;
    Type=Bspline;
    Reaction.Type={Off,Off};
  };
